How South African Non-profit & NGO Businesses Connect Xneelo with Typeform
South African Tool
Xneelo
Trusted South African hosting provider known for reliability and local support.
Volume reseller plan with growing margins per client
Global Tool
Typeform
Conversational form and survey builder for collecting leads, feedback, and data.
Commission on paid plan conversions
Why this matters in South Africa
South African non-profits manage grant reporting, donor communication, programme delivery, and compliance reporting to the DSD simultaneously — often with a small team and limited systems budget. The average NPO spends 30% of admin time on manual grant reporting that could be automated.
Compliance note: NPOs must be registered with the Department of Social Development. PBO status for tax exemption requires SARS registration under Section 18A. Organisations receiving foreign funding must comply with the NPO Act and applicable SARB exchange control regulations.
South African NPOs often lose 30% of their operational capacity to manual grant reporting and donor data entry, diverting critical resources away from programme delivery. By connecting Typeform to your Xneelo-hosted infrastructure, you create a structured pipeline that captures donor information and beneficiary feedback while maintaining a local audit trail for DSD and SARS compliance. While Typeform serves as the front-end interface for data collection, your Xneelo-hosted server acts as the secure, local repository for long-term storage. This architecture allows you to automate the ingestion of survey data directly into your internal systems, reducing manual spreadsheet management. By automating these workflows, your team can focus on Section 18A tax certificate administration and foreign funding reporting, ensuring that sensitive beneficiary data is handled with the necessary rigour to meet POPIA requirements while leveraging the efficiency of global SaaS tools.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
How to add Xneelo to Typeform
- 1
1. Provision a secure sub-directory on your Xneelo-hosted website to serve as the endpoint for your data integration, ensuring your server environment is configured with an active SSL certificate to protect data in transit.
- 2
Create your required data collection forms within Typeform, ensuring that all fields align with your internal database schema for grant reporting and beneficiary tracking.
- 3
Develop a custom PHP script on your Xneelo server that acts as a webhook listener, designed to receive and validate incoming JSON payloads sent from the Typeform API.
- 4
Configure a Typeform Webhook in the 'Connect' tab of your form settings, pointing the URL to your Xneelo-hosted PHP script to trigger an automated push of data upon every form submission.
- 5
Implement a data sanitisation layer within your PHP script to strip unnecessary metadata and ensure that only relevant information—such as donor ZAR contribution amounts or beneficiary demographics—is processed.
- 6
Use your script to execute a secure SQL query that inserts the validated data into your local MySQL database, ensuring that your primary record-keeping remains within your controlled hosting environment.
- 7
Integrate a logging function within your script to record every successful transaction, creating an automated audit trail that simplifies your annual reporting to the Department of Social Development.
- 8
Schedule a periodic cleanup task on your Xneelo server to purge sensitive data from the Typeform dashboard once it has been successfully migrated to your local database, maintaining strict POPIA compliance regarding data minimisation.
Free calculator
Are you still doing admin manually?
Calculate what it's costing your business in rands
Frequently asked questions
Is Xneelo compatible with Typeform?
Yes. Xneelo and Typeform can be connected via their APIs or through automation tools like Zapier. This guide covers the exact process for South African non-profit & ngo businesses.
How long does the setup take?
Most businesses complete the initial setup in 1–3 hours. If you already have active accounts on both platforms, you can have a basic automation running in under an hour.
Do I need a developer?
Not for basic Zapier-based integrations. Custom API integrations will need development support. Melamu Tech Ventures builds these — get in touch if you need a tailored solution.